Output 84c95e9bb9d874ab9be8ec51ad37bfb0c53cddf09e9f97469c6c6730e71b3ea0:0

value
10051020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 739b65537bf9d3e800a27bde2384fd5f0037336a OP_EQUAL
address
3CEHnhD8Vdza6WmgbsqNzFyN9gCZ7u8M1v
transaction
84c95e9bb9d874ab9be8ec51ad37bfb0c53cddf09e9f97469c6c6730e71b3ea0
spent
true